What is a Franchise?

Before we dive into the details, let’s briefly explain what a franchise is. A franchise is a business arrangement where an established company (franchisor) licences its brand, products, and operational model to an individual or entity (franchisee) in exchange for ongoing fees and royalties. This allows the franchisee to operate under the established brand and benefit from the franchisor’s support and expertise.

When buying a franchise, you’re purchasing the right to operate a business under an established brand name, following a proven business model. It involves paying an initial franchise fee and adhering to ongoing royalties and fees. Franchisors offer training, guidance, and ongoing support to help you run the business successfully.

You’ll need to maintain the brand’s standards and follow their business strategies. Franchise ownership provides the advantage of an established brand and proven system, but it also comes with certain costs and restrictions.

Franchising can be a good business idea for individuals who prefer to operate within a proven system and benefit from an established brand name. It offers advantages like a recognizable brand, a successful business model, and ongoing support from the franchisor. 

However, it requires an initial investment, ongoing fees, and limited independence in decision-making. Whether it’s a good idea depends on personal suitability, financial capacity, and a thorough evaluation of the specific franchise opportunity.

Before buying a franchise, consider your suitability for the industry, your financial capacity to afford the initial investment and ongoing fees, and the reputation of the franchisor and brand. Assess the level of support and training provided, the exclusivity of your territory, and the competition in the area.

 Carefully review the franchise agreement and seek legal advice if needed. Evaluate the growth potential and long-term viability of the franchise. Gathering this information will help you make an informed decision and ensure a successful franchise venture.
